#374908 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#374908 is composed of 21.6% red, 28.6%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 89%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 76.6 degrees, a saturation of 80.2% and a lightness of 15.9%. #374908 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e9210 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#374908

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fafdf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#374908

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#292a27 is the less saturated color, while #3a4f02 is the most saturated one.
